A FORMER Hulme Grammar School pupil has become the youngest student in her year to qualify as a doctor.
Amrita Chandra found out she had passed all her exams at Hull York Medical School on her 22nd birthday — six years after her medical training started.
Most students don’t start university until they are 18, having completed A-levels. But at 18, Amrita had already been at university for two years.
